Exclusive: FIFA probes Liberian corruption finding fake docs, forged signatures and a battling Bility
By Paul Nicholson
December 21 – After months of damning stories and rumours surrounding financial corruption in the Liberian FA and its controversial president Musa Bility, the investigatory chamber of FIFA’s Ethics Committee has stepped in to investigate. Early reports are that their findings are explosive.
Bility called a meeting yesterday informing first and second division clubs that FIFA was carrying out an audit and that FIFA Ethics had sent a three-man delegation to investigate.
